Are there highway tolls in Germany?
No. There are currently no tolls for passenger cars on the German Autobahn or other major federal roads. This makes car hire one of the most cost-effective ways to travel between Munich and other German cities.
Do I need an International Driving Permit (IDP)?
Yes. If you hold a non-EU driver’s licence (such as an American or Canadian licence), German law requires you to carry an International Driving Permit (IDP) alongside your original licence. You can typically obtain an IDP from your local automobile association (e.g. AAA) before your trip.
Named in honour of Franz Josef Strauss, Munich Airport is a world-class facility featuring two main passenger terminals and a midfield terminal. It is a major hub for international travel and is fully equipped for wide-bodied aircraft such as the Airbus A380.
